Output ef6367404913c6b5a97f64c683130d0cd0fc00bf736f3e6865f8034e14d96895:0
- value
- 18664319
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d97168067a14964e0fd1008b28299d019277a88 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MCfLAcBZXDSJmW6JbBvcorhLQosDrHkJv
- transaction
- ef6367404913c6b5a97f64c683130d0cd0fc00bf736f3e6865f8034e14d96895